## Artifact Signing — SDK Parity Notes (Weekly Sync)

Kestrel SDK for Android reached parity with the Swift client this sprint: offline queueing, batched telemetry, and retry semantics now match. Both SDKs ship as signed artifacts from the same pipeline. Remaining gap: background sync throttling, targeted next sprint. Verify both release bundles before tagging. Both artifacts validate against the shared signing key below.

signing key of kawig-fafog = bky19_6Fypv1qws7J8qJtaYjX

Ticket: Enable tile-rendering cache layer in production

The new cache layer for Mapwright tile rendering has passed load testing and shadow traffic checks. Eviction policy is LRU with a two-hour TTL; memory ceiling is set per region. Before the release manager can schedule rollout, this ticket requires formal sign-off. The engineer responsible for approving it is:

account owner for hahig-fahag: Pelael Istax Novys

## Alert: Contrast Audit Failure — TintCheck

Heads up: the nightly TintCheck audit flagged your plugin's UI for contrast ratios below 4.5:1 on body text. This blocks publication to the Glimmerpane marketplace until fixed. Usual suspects are hover states and disabled buttons — the report lists every failing element with computed ratios. Re-run the audit locally with `tintcheck --strict` before resubmitting. If you believe a flag is a false positive, or the audit itself is misbehaving, write to the accessibility review team.

escalation mailbox, kaweg-kahif: druwyn.sordor@nelvroworks.corp

Welcome to the Veltrane release team. Before your first cut, review how template rendering performance is tracked in Lanternloom. Each release candidate must pass the render-budget gate: median template compile under 40ms, p99 under 180ms, measured on the staging pool in Dronfield East. If the gate fails, the cache-warming job is the usual culprit; re-run it before escalating. Release managers also hold the fallback credentials for the benchmark vault, in case the gate host is rebuilt mid-cycle. The passphrase for that vault follows below.

strongbox words: oliael-gilax-lamael